Revolutionary Guard Accompanying the Normandy Liberty Bell to the Liberty Bell Center

Photo by John Fischer
An honor guard of Revolutionary War soldiers and colonial women accompanied the Normandy Bell in its trek from the National Constitution Center to Independence Mall outside of the Liberty Bell Center where it was rung for the first time on U.S. soil at the annual Let Freedom Ring Ceremony.

Along the route an honor guard of sailors and officers from the USS Cole lined Sixth Street from Arch Street to Chestnut Street. The sailors then gathered to attend the ceremony where they were honored for their service to the Nation.
